Latex paint is one the most commonly used house paints on the market due to its numerous advantages over oil-based paints. It has versatile interior and exterior uses and is more eco-friendly overall. Removing paint from woodwork is normally a challenging task that is not even worth attempting in some cases. Fortunately one of the other convenient traits of latex paint is that you can always remove it from most surfaces using the proper solvent. Choose a solvent that contains alcohol and glycol when shopping for a commercial remover. These environmentally safe household cleaners can effectively remove dried and cured latex paint from virtually any surface. Clean any loose debris and residue from the woodwork before removing the paint. Wipe down the surface with a damp cloth. Prepare a well-ventilated area if your workspace is indoors.
